"Jim Jordan's Speaker Bid Fails Again, Republicans Consider Backup Plan"

Jim Jordan, an outspoken conservative endorsed by Donald Trump, failed for the second time to secure the necessary votes to become the Speaker of the US House of Representatives. With the House now in its 16th day without a leader, Republicans are considering a backup plan that would empower Representative Patrick McHenry as a temporary speaker. Democrats have made it clear that they want Jordan out of the picture, and some Republicans have voted against him due to his positions on taxes, spending, and disaster aid, as well as the strong-arm tactics of his supporters. The leadership crisis has left Congress unable to respond to important issues and risks a partial government shutdown.
